    When travelling with the 3636 + 3637 train, you can choose between the following categories:

    • Normal seats: The cheapest option
    • Sleeping compartment: Soft beds in a cabin typically shared by 1-3 persons, with a washing basin inside (and in some cases even with a private toilet and shower)

    Plugs for your electronic devices are available at your seat / bed.

    Travel by night train in Bulgaria – timetable information

    Please always verify timetable information with the operator when booking the train, and also prior to your departure.

    3636 Varna – Sofia

    Night train 3636 departs from Varna at 23:45, and arrives at Sofia at 05:45. It has intermediate stops in Beloslav, Poveljanovo, Sindel, Dobrina, Provadiya, Kaspichan, Shumen, Targovishte, Popovo, Strazhitsa, Gorna Oryahovitsa, Mezdra, Zverino, Svoge, Kurilo and Sofia Sever. The total trip duration is 6:00 hours. The train runs daily.

    3637 Sofia – Varna

    The return trip, night train 3637, departs from Sofia at 23:05, and arrives at Varna at 07:16. It has intermediate stops in Poduiane, Iskar, Kazichene, Zlatica, Pirdop, Klisura, Karlovo, Straldzha, Karnobat, Asparuhovo, Komunari, Dalgopol, Sindel, Poveljanovo and Beloslav. The total trip duration is 8:11 hours. The train runs daily.
